Loading...
2

Used 2018 GMC Terrain for Sale in Fayetteville, NC

2018 GMC Terrain SLE Diesel
2018 GMC Terrain SLE Diesel
2018 GMC Terrain SLE Diesel
Used·105,417 mi

$14,988

2018 GMC Terrain SLT
2018 GMC Terrain SLT
2018 GMC Terrain SLT
Stock image
;